Remedy Inc. is inviting for a big server-wide event on the test server.
We have set up (and are still setting up) a defensive perimeter at our testing outpost on the Yuraoin Ro island. And it wants to be tested under real battle circumstances.
We invite all players to join and attack the perimeter.

We have set up a stageing outpost very close to the Yuraoin Ro North Teleport. This one is also quite close to the defensive grit so your walking distancees will be minimal. Make sure to bind yourself to the outpost once you have arrived. Bring every bot and gear you can find for any strategy you can imagine, this is the test server after all, so you won’t lose anything. Once you die you will respawn in the outpost in the bot you just died in with full fitting. So no need bring the same stuff multiple times.

Time and Space:
This is going to happen at Saturday the 26th at 10:00 pm (22:00) server time.
I hope this time will work out for all time zones so that everybody has a chance to participate. (late evening for europe, afternoon for US, and morning for east-asia.)
Entrance to the perimeter will be directly south to the Yuraion Ro-north tp leading up a ramp.

The goal:
This is to test the defensive capabilities/resilience of defensive and economical structures. So we hope to get some decent information how good these defensive structures are. The layout is far from perfect but we have taken quite a great effort to set up something that might not be too easy to overcome. For that we hope that you will show up in great numbers and show what you are made of.

We want you to try different strategies to overcome this defense. So do not go into a killing spree if one thing was successful... you will get to shoot the stuff... but be patient. If one thing succeeds you might want to try another...


The ruleset:

No terraforming:
This is to test the structures. So no terraforming in the process. We build a wall around the outpost but its not the goal to simply dig a small hole in it and kill the reactors. This is just to prevent some ppl to do a run-by. This is not what we want to test and we all know how the outcome would be if you do so... for a real outpost the back side will surely look different.

No fancy stuff:
We want to test under real circumstances. So no Praetorians, Vanguards or Mercenary bots. No T4+ and/or T4P fittings. Bring heavys, bring MK2, bring T4, or whatever you think that will bring you the victory. Just bring stuff you are able to field in PvP on the live server now or in the “near” future.

Change in Plans: Bring fancy stuff as well... but not for the first waves... the defense is quite strong. so maybe this will or can be used later... (if you like)

Attackers vs. Defenders:

Remedy will field a small defense squad to support the defense. Because we want as many people as possible on the attacking side we may field some fancy stuff just to keep the numbers on the defenders side as low as possible. Depending on the size of the attacking force we might invite some ppl to the defenders side.

i want to say thank you to all the ppl that showed up. we were not realy that many and the server sided lags with over 10 sec or more reaction time were not realy helpfull.

with that given the ammount of data we could aquire was of course limited.

the things i can say for now:
you will always be able to outrange defenses if they are in plain sight. if the defenses are  not in plain sight a well organized attacking force will able to shoot themselves through any defenive structures because they will be able to place themselves so that they only face a part of the defence (if there are no defenders present). how long this will take is another question and will surely depend on both the defenses and the attacking forces. a 5 man gang will surly have a hard time to get past any well organized defenses.

what i have noticed that structure repairs are too week for multible reasons. but i wil write more about this in my structure feedback later.
